The Research and Implement of an Efficient Load Balancing Algorithm
With the increasing augment of visits and data exchange, improving the utilization ratio of servers inevitably become a block that in front of all system managers. Although the technology of load balancing algorithm find the way to solve this problem, traditional method contains several serious shortages, such as low utilization ratio, long response latency, etc. In this article, a new algorithm is raised, which can not only auto-fit the load of current server, but also provides visitors the quickest entrance.
